Critical thinking is the process of analyzing information, evaluating evidence, and making reasoned judgments based on logical reasoning. It is important in my life because it helps me make informed decisions, solve problems effectively, and understand different perspectives. For example, when I faced a situation where I had to choose between two job offers, I used critical thinking to weigh the pros and cons of each position, considering factors such as salary, career growth, and work-life balance. This careful evaluation allowed me to make a decision that aligned with my long-term goals and values.
